House GOP pass bill to limit Endangered Species Act
Bozeman Senator Mike Phillips - " 'I think all four are unnecessary. I think they're aiming to weaken the act and when you look at the trends, the extinction crisis is not growing less dire. If anything we should be looking at strengthening the Endangered Species Act,' said biologist Mike Phillips, executive director of the Turner Endangered Species Fund... Phillips said all ESA decisions already include clear references to the supporting science and a public process is already in place to draw attention to additional information...'The law recognizes that while there are many ways to redress economic consequences, there is no redress to extinction. So this (requirement) is oversimplifying and is in contradiction to the spirit of the law,' Phillips said."

Former Interior Secretary Slams GOP Effort to Seize and Sell America's Public Lands
"Former Secretary of the Interior Ken Salazar called out the Republican National Committee (RNC), the national organization of the Republican Party, on Thursday for endorsing efforts in some Western states to seize or sell-off of America’s parks, forests, and public lands.
Salazar said the Republican Party’s endorsement of public land seizures and sell-offs would 'cause Teddy Roosevelt to turn over in his grave.' "

Nevada panel’s land control move killed
"The discussion of such a public lands transfer has received heightened interest since the recent cattle grazing dispute between Bunkerville rancher Cliven Bundy and the BLM.
But the effort to take over federal lands dates back to the Sagebrush Rebellion, a controversial movement involving public land use in the West during the 1970s and 1980s. Other Western states, including Utah, are pushing the lands transfer issue as well."

State lawmakers talk strategy on Utah's public lands war with federal government
"Utah Attorney General Sean Reyes said the state has a 'monumental' fight on its hands in the public lands war with the federal government... Reyes said the state will not have a legal complaint ready by its self-imposed Dec. 31 deadline found in the 2012 passage of the Transfer of Public Lands Act, which advises the federal government to take action by that date or risk a lawsuit."
